Sustainable Products



When intending your environment-friendly washroom remodel, take into consideration making use of lasting materials to minimize your environmental effect. Choosing lasting materials not just decreases the exhaustion of natural deposits however also assists in producing a healthier indoor setting for you and your family members.

One of the initial sustainable materials you can make use of is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ing lawn that can be harvested and renewed swiftly. It's solid, resilient, and can be used for flooring, counter tops, and also as a product for shower room accessories like toothbrush holders and soap recipes.

One more sustainable product to consider is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be transformed into gorgeous tiles for your shower room walls or floor covering. It not only adds a special touch to your restroom design yet also lowers the quantity of waste that winds up in landfills. In addition, recycled glass needs less energy to generate compared to virgin glass.

You can also choose to utilize redeemed timber for your shower room remodel. Reclaimed wood is restored from old buildings, barns, or factories and repurposed for new usage. It adds heat and personality to your bathroom while reducing the demand for new wood.

Energy-Efficient Fixtures



To additionally lower your environmental effect and produce an energy-efficient restroom, take into consideration updating to energy-efficient components. These components not only help you save on power expenses but likewise add to a greener earth.

Right here are 5 energy-efficient fixtures to think about for your shower room remodel:

- LED Lights: Replace conventional incandescent b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ights. They take in much less energy, last much longer, and give brilliant illumination.

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Install low-flow showerheads to decrease water intake while keeping a rejuvenating shower experience.

- Dual-Flush Toilets: Upgrade to dual-flush commodes that use the choice of a complete flush for solid waste and a partial flush for liquid waste, conserving water with each usage.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Choose motion-sensor faucets that immediately turn off when not being used, preventing water wastage.

- Energy-Efficient Ventilation Followers: Install energy-efficient ventilation fans that remove excess moisture from the bathroom while using much less power.

One more water conservation strategy is to deal with any kind of leakages in your bathroom. Also small leaks can amount to a considerable quantity of water waste over time. Routinely check for leakages in your faucets, pipes, and bathrooms, and fix them quickly to stop unneeded water loss.
